What is "365 Days" About?
Before we get into the specifics of the Portuguese dubbed version, let's quickly recap what "365 Days" is all about. This Polish erotic romantic drama took the world by storm with its intense storyline and steamy scenes. The plot revolves around Laura, a businesswoman who is kidnapped by Massimo, a young and handsome Sicilian Mafia boss. Massimo gives her 365 days to fall in love with him. The film is filled with drama, passion, and controversial themes, which have sparked both admiration and criticism. Its success led to sequels, further entrenching its place in popular culture.
The movie's allure lies in its provocative narrative and the on-screen chemistry between the lead actors. The film has been lauded for its cinematography and soundtrack, which add to the overall viewing experience. However, it has also faced criticism for its portrayal of sensitive topics, leading to debates about consent and healthy relationships. Despite the controversies, the film has managed to capture a significant audience, leading to the production of sequels and solidifying its place in contemporary pop culture. Where to Find the Portuguese Dubbed Version
Finding the Portuguese dubbed version of "365 Days" is easier than you might think. The primary place to look is Netflix, as the film is a Netflix original. Netflix typically offers multiple audio and subtitle options, so you should be able to select Portuguese as your preferred audio language in the settings. If you're having trouble finding it, make sure your Netflix account is set to the correct region, as content availability can vary by country.
In addition to Netflix, other streaming platforms and online rental services may also offer the Portuguese dubbed version. Platforms like Google Play Movies, Apple TV, and Amazon Prime Video often have a selection of dubbed films available for rent or purchase. However, it's essential to verify that the Portuguese dub is available before making a purchase. Checking user reviews or product descriptions can provide valuable information about the available audio options. The Popularity of Dubbed Films
The popularity of dubbed films is on the rise, and for good reason. Dubbing allows viewers to enjoy international films without the need to constantly read subtitles. This can be particularly appealing for those who want to relax and fully immerse themselves in the cinematic experience. Additionally, dubbing opens up films to a wider audience, including those who may have difficulty reading subtitles or who prefer to focus on the visuals.
One of the key factors driving the popularity of dubbed films is the increasing globalization of the entertainment industry. As streaming platforms like Netflix and Amazon Prime Video expand their reach, they are making more international content available to viewers around the world. Dubbing plays a crucial role in making this content accessible to diverse audiences, allowing them to enjoy films and TV shows from different cultures and languages. Another factor contributing to the rise of dubbed films is the improvement in dubbing quality. Modern dubbing techniques are more sophisticated than ever before, with skilled voice actors and advanced audio technology ensuring that dubbed versions are engaging and authentic. In many cases, viewers may not even realize that they are watching a dubbed version, as the voice acting seamlessly matches the on-screen performances.
